Illinois does have state regulations regarding trucks and other commercial motor vehicles, but they are somewhat limited in scope. This is because Illinois trucking regulations encompass trucks which operate solely in Illinois.This means that Illinois trucking regulations do not cover tractor trailers which may travel from Indiana to Missouri, and only cross through Illinois. Those laws would be administered at the federal level. Below is a look at the few regulations Illinois has put in place, which are spotty at best.Driver QualificationsPerhaps one of the most important Illinois trucking regulations to consider is that of driver qualification. In Illinois, a driver must only be 18 years of age, while federal regulation requires a truck driver to be at least 21.Another provision which Illinois trucking regulations address deals with diabetic drivers. In Illinois, an insulin-dependent driver, even one with vision problems, may continue to drive only in the case that they were driving before July 29, 1986.Hours of ServiceOne concern on the roadways is just how long a truck driver has been at the wheel of their vehicle. Illinois trucking regulations state that drivers do not have to record “duty status” if they’re within 150 miles of their normal work location.
